NMR structure of human insulin mutant HIS-B5-ALA, HIS-B10-ASP PRO-B28-LYS, LYS-B29-PRO, 20 structures

Disease

Known disease associated with this structure: Diabetes mellitus, rare form OMIM:[176730], Hyperproinsulinemia, familial OMIM:[176730], MODY, one form OMIM:[176730]

About this Structure

2H67 is a Protein complex structure of sequences from Homo sapiens. Full experimental information is available from OCA.

Reference

A conserved histidine in insulin is required for the foldability of human proinsulin: structure and function of an ALAB5 analog., Hua QX, Liu M, Hu SQ, Jia W, Arvan P, Weiss MA, J Biol Chem. 2006 Aug 25;281(34):24889-99. Epub 2006 May 25. PMID:16728398
